Fundraiser launched to help Dundonald boy walk - Newtownards Chronicle

By Sarah Curran A DUNDONALD mother has launched a fundraiser to help her seven year-old son fulfil his dream of walking. When Gail McGinn’s son Jamie came in from a day of playing outdoors with his friends declaring he wished he could walk, she said her heart broke. Jamie was born with RYR1 congenital myopathy, a form of muscular dystrophy, which affects the muscles in his torso and means his mobility is limited. He currently uses a wheelchair …
